Definitions of convected word
- verb with object convected to transfer (heat or a fluid) by convection. 1
- verb without object convected (of a fluid) to transfer heat by convection. 1
- verb convected simple past tense and past participle of convect. 0

Origin of convected
First appearance:
before 1880 One of the 23% newest English words
1880-85; back formation from convected < Latin convect(us) past participle of convehere to carry together (see con-, vector) + -ed2
